A method for causing or facilitating the flow of dispersions of solid particulates in liquids, having characteristics of high viscosity or resistance to flow, with particular reference to sludges from purification plants of civil or industrial wastes, which method comprises the addition to the dispersions of silicones of formula ##STR00001## wherein R and R' are identical or different and represent a radical chosen between C.sub.1-C.sub.5 alkyl and aryl; x is an integer comprised between 3 and 2000.
